334 lines
11 KiB
Markdown
334 lines
11 KiB
Markdown
|
|
# 小说创作文档整合方案
|
|||
|
|
|
|||
|
|
**项目:** 《杀了婆婆的我却无人追责?》
|
|||
|
|
**创建时间:** 2026-03-26
|
|||
|
|
**目的:** 整合分散文档,建立清晰的文档管理体系
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 📊 当前问题分析
|
|||
|
|
|
|||
|
|
### 现状
|
|||
|
|
- **文档总数:** 38个 Markdown 文档
|
|||
|
|
- **主要问题:**
|
|||
|
|
1. 多份重复内容(如多个版本的大纲)
|
|||
|
|
2. 报告文件分散(4个完善报告+多个修正报告)
|
|||
|
|
3. 历史演进文档过多
|
|||
|
|
4. 会话记录分散且可能重复
|
|||
|
|
5. 飞书文档更新不及时
|
|||
|
|
|
|||
|
|
### 问题影响
|
|||
|
|
- ❌ 每次工作产生新文档,资源浪费
|
|||
|
|
- ❌ 最新有效信息分散,难以快速找到
|
|||
|
|
- ❌ 历史记录混乱,难以追溯版本
|
|||
|
|
- ❌ 飞书和本地文档不同步
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 🎯 整合目标
|
|||
|
|
|
|||
|
|
1. **聚合最新信息** - 所有有效信息集中在少量核心文档
|
|||
|
|
2. **保留历史记录** - 所有历史版本和讨论都有迹可循
|
|||
|
|
3. **建立清晰结构** - 文档分类清晰,层级分明
|
|||
|
|
4. **优化工作流** - 避免每次产生新文档,更新现有文档
|
|||
|
|
5. **保持飞书同步** - 核心内容实时同步到飞书
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 📁 推荐的文档结构
|
|||
|
|
|
|||
|
|
```
|
|||
|
|
novel-tracker/
|
|||
|
|
├── 📄 INDEX.md # 【核心】项目总览(导航中心)
|
|||
|
|
├── 📄 README.md # 项目说明
|
|||
|
|
├── 📄 CHANGELOG.md # 【新增】全局变更日志
|
|||
|
|
├── 📚 current/ # 【新增】当前有效内容
|
|||
|
|
│ ├── outline.md # 最新32章大纲
|
|||
|
|
│ ├── chapter-01.md # 第1章最新版
|
|||
|
|
│ ├── chapter-02.md # 第2章最新版
|
|||
|
|
│ ├── chapter-03.md # 第3章最新版
|
|||
|
|
│ ├── chapter-04.md # 第4章最新版
|
|||
|
|
│ ├── chapter-05.md # 第5章最新版
|
|||
|
|
│ └── ...future chapters... # 未来章节
|
|||
|
|
├── 📚 archive/ # 【新增】历史版本归档
|
|||
|
|
│ ├── outline-history/ # 大纲历史版本
|
|||
|
|
│ │ ├── v9.0-20260322.md # v9.0版本
|
|||
|
|
│ │ ├── v10.0-20260325.md # v10.0版本
|
|||
|
|
│ │ └── v10.1-20260326.md # v10.1版本(当前final)
|
|||
|
|
│ ├── chapter-history/ # 章节历史版本
|
|||
|
|
│ │ ├── chapter-01/
|
|||
|
|
│ │ │ ├── v1.0.md
|
|||
|
|
│ │ │ ├── v2.0.md
|
|||
|
|
│ │ │ └── CHANGELOG.md
|
|||
|
|
│ │ └── chapter-02/
|
|||
|
|
│ │ ├── v1.0.md
|
|||
|
|
│ │ ├── v2.0.md
|
|||
|
|
│ │ ├── v3.0.md
|
|||
|
|
│ │ ├── v3.4.md
|
|||
|
|
│ │ └── CHANGELOG.md
|
|||
|
|
│ └── session-history/ # 会话记录归档
|
|||
|
|
│ ├── session-20260321.md
|
|||
|
|
│ ├── session-20260322.md
|
|||
|
|
│ └── ...
|
|||
|
|
├── 📋 records/ # 【新增】问题修复和决策记录
|
|||
|
|
│ ├── ISSUE_LOG.md # 【新增】问题修复日志
|
|||
|
|
│ ├── DECISION_LOG.md # 【新增】决策记录
|
|||
|
|
│ └── ...
|
|||
|
|
└── 🗑️ legacy/ # 【新增】旧版文件归档(待清理)
|
|||
|
|
└── ...
|
|||
|
|
```
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 📝 核心文档说明
|
|||
|
|
|
|||
|
|
### 1. INDEX.md(导航中心)
|
|||
|
|
**用途:** 所有文档的入口,提供快速导航
|
|||
|
|
**更新频率:** 每次有重要变更时更新
|
|||
|
|
**内容:**
|
|||
|
|
- 项目基本信息
|
|||
|
|
- 最新状态总览
|
|||
|
|
- 快速导航链接
|
|||
|
|
- 版本历史摘要
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 2. CHANGELOG.md(全局变更日志)
|
|||
|
|
**用途:** 记录所有重要变更,按时间倒序排列
|
|||
|
|
**更新频率:** 每次有重要变更时更新
|
|||
|
|
**格式示例:**
|
|||
|
|
```markdown
|
|||
|
|
## [2026-03-26] - 大纲修正(v10.1.1)
|
|||
|
|
|
|||
|
|
### 修改内容
|
|||
|
|
- 修正第12章:演员死亡而非失踪
|
|||
|
|
- 修正第20章:删除误导性伏笔(红色油漆)
|
|||
|
|
- 修正第21章:明确血迹描述
|
|||
|
|
|
|||
|
|
### 影响范围
|
|||
|
|
- 文件:`current/outline.md`
|
|||
|
|
- 版本:v10.1 → v10.1.1
|
|||
|
|
|
|||
|
|
### 相关文档
|
|||
|
|
- [详细修正报告](./records/ISSUE_LOG.md#2026-03-26-演员死亡逻辑修正)
|
|||
|
|
```
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 3. current/outline.md(最新大纲)
|
|||
|
|
**用途:** 唯一最新的32章大纲
|
|||
|
|
**更新频率:** 每次大纲修改时更新
|
|||
|
|
**特点:**
|
|||
|
|
- 每次更新前,旧版本自动归档到 `archive/outline-history/`
|
|||
|
|
- 版本号递增:v10.1.1, v10.1.2, v10.2.0...
|
|||
|
|
- 文件顶部标注版本号和更新时间
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 4. current/chapter-XX.md(章节最新版)
|
|||
|
|
**用途:** 每个章节的唯一最新版本
|
|||
|
|
**更新频率:** 每次章节修改时更新
|
|||
|
|
**特点:**
|
|||
|
|
- 每次更新前,旧版本自动归档到 `archive/chapter-history/chapter-XX/`
|
|||
|
|
- 版本号递增:v1.0, v1.1, v2.0...
|
|||
|
|
- 文件顶部标注版本号和更新时间
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 5. records/ISSUE_LOG.md(问题修复日志)
|
|||
|
|
**用途:** 集中记录所有问题发现、讨论、修正过程
|
|||
|
|
**更新频率:** 每次发现问题时更新
|
|||
|
|
**格式示例:**
|
|||
|
|
```markdown
|
|||
|
|
## [2026-03-26] - 演员死亡逻辑修正
|
|||
|
|
|
|||
|
|
### 问题描述
|
|||
|
|
用户指出:演员应该是被当做假婆婆被女主杀掉,而不是"失踪"
|
|||
|
|
|
|||
|
|
### 问题影响
|
|||
|
|
- 逻辑矛盾:演员"失踪"但实际已被女主杀死
|
|||
|
|
- 误导读者:让读者误以为演员还活着
|
|||
|
|
|
|||
|
|
### 修正方案
|
|||
|
|
1. 第12章:演员在"婆婆被杀"的那天之后就下落不明,张峰调查发现演员已经死亡
|
|||
|
|
2. 第20章:删除"红色油漆"误导性伏笔,改为李建国反常的冷静和动作
|
|||
|
|
3. 第21章:明确血迹是真的,增加悬疑感"尸体去哪了?"
|
|||
|
|
|
|||
|
|
### 修正时间
|
|||
|
|
2026-03-26 11:54
|
|||
|
|
|
|||
|
|
### 修正人
|
|||
|
|
用户 + 番茄小说创作助手
|
|||
|
|
|
|||
|
|
### 影响范围
|
|||
|
|
- 文件:`current/outline.md`
|
|||
|
|
- 版本:v10.1 → v10.1.1
|
|||
|
|
|
|||
|
|
### 相关记录
|
|||
|
|
- [详细修正报告](./outline-fix-actor-death.md)
|
|||
|
|
```
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 6. records/DECISION_LOG.md(决策记录)
|
|||
|
|
**用途:** 记录重要的创作决策,方便追溯
|
|||
|
|
**更新频率:** 每次有重要决策时更新
|
|||
|
|
**格式示例:**
|
|||
|
|
```markdown
|
|||
|
|
## [2026-03-24] - 米酵菌酸投毒方案
|
|||
|
|
|
|||
|
|
### 决策内容
|
|||
|
|
小姑子的投毒方式选择:米酵菌酸
|
|||
|
|
|
|||
|
|
### 决策原因
|
|||
|
|
1. 无色无味 - 符合"隐形杀手"特点
|
|||
|
|
2. 剧毒 - 1毫克即可致命
|
|||
|
|
3. 耐高温 - 不容易被烹饪破坏
|
|||
|
|
4. 来源合理 - 小姑子可以控制食物储存条件
|
|||
|
|
5. 家庭场景适合 - 小姑子负责做饭
|
|||
|
|
|
|||
|
|
### 替代方案(已否决)
|
|||
|
|
- 买毒药 - 不合理,正常人不会买
|
|||
|
|
- 买强效清洁剂 - 做饭放清洁剂不合理
|
|||
|
|
- 写日记 - 不合理,正常人不会写"我要报仇"
|
|||
|
|
|
|||
|
|
### 决策时间
|
|||
|
|
2026-03-24
|
|||
|
|
|
|||
|
|
### 决策人
|
|||
|
|
用户 + 番茄小说创作助手
|
|||
|
|
|
|||
|
|
### 相关文档
|
|||
|
|
- [详细讨论](./archive/session-history/session-20260324.md)
|
|||
|
|
```
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 🔄 工作流程优化
|
|||
|
|
|
|||
|
|
### 场景1:修改大纲
|
|||
|
|
**旧流程:**
|
|||
|
|
1. 修改 `32-chapters-outline-final.md`
|
|||
|
|
2. 创建新的修正报告文档(`outline-fix-xxx.md`)
|
|||
|
|
3. 更新 INDEX.md
|
|||
|
|
|
|||
|
|
**新流程:**
|
|||
|
|
1. 归档旧版本:`cp current/outline.md archive/outline-history/v10.1.2-20260326.md`
|
|||
|
|
2. 修改 `current/outline.md`
|
|||
|
|
3. 更新 `CHANGELOG.md`
|
|||
|
|
4. 更新 `INDEX.md`
|
|||
|
|
5. (可选)更新 `records/ISSUE_LOG.md`(如果涉及问题修复)
|
|||
|
|
6. 同步到飞书
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 场景2:修改章节
|
|||
|
|
**旧流程:**
|
|||
|
|
1. 修改 `chapters/chapter-05/v1.0.md`
|
|||
|
|
2. 更新 `CHANGELOG.md`
|
|||
|
|
3. (可选)更新 INDEX.md
|
|||
|
|
|
|||
|
|
**新流程:**
|
|||
|
|
1. 归档旧版本:`cp current/chapter-05.md archive/chapter-history/chapter-05/v1.0.md`
|
|||
|
|
2. 修改 `current/chapter-05.md`
|
|||
|
|
3. 更新 `archive/chapter-history/chapter-05/CHANGELOG.md`
|
|||
|
|
4. 更新 `CHANGELOG.md`
|
|||
|
|
5. (可选)更新 INDEX.md
|
|||
|
|
6. 同步到飞书
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 场景3:发现新问题
|
|||
|
|
**旧流程:**
|
|||
|
|
1. 创建新的修正报告文档(`xxx-fix.md`)
|
|||
|
|
2. 可能与其他报告重复
|
|||
|
|
|
|||
|
|
**新流程:**
|
|||
|
|
1. 更新 `records/ISSUE_LOG.md`(在对应章节追加记录)
|
|||
|
|
2. 如果问题已修正,立即修改 `current/outline.md` 或 `current/chapter-XX.md`
|
|||
|
|
3. 更新 `CHANGELOG.md`
|
|||
|
|
4. 同步到飞书
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
### 场景4:会话结束
|
|||
|
|
**旧流程:**
|
|||
|
|
1. 创建新的会话总结文档(`session-YYYYMMDD.md`)
|
|||
|
|
2. 可能有重复内容
|
|||
|
|
|
|||
|
|
**新流程:**
|
|||
|
|
1. 更新 `records/ISSUE_LOG.md`(记录本次会话发现的问题)
|
|||
|
|
2. 更新 `records/DECISION_LOG.md`(记录本次会话的决策)
|
|||
|
|
3. (可选)创建 `archive/session-history/session-YYYYMMDD.md`(仅当有重要内容时)
|
|||
|
|
4. 更新 `CHANGELOG.md`(总结本次会话的重要变更)
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 📦 迁移计划
|
|||
|
|
|
|||
|
|
### 第一阶段:创建新结构(立即执行)
|
|||
|
|
1. ✅ 创建 `current/` 目录
|
|||
|
|
2. ✅ 创建 `archive/` 目录及其子目录
|
|||
|
|
3. ✅ 创建 `records/` 目录
|
|||
|
|
4. ✅ 创建 `CHANGELOG.md`
|
|||
|
|
5. ✅ 创建 `records/ISSUE_LOG.md`
|
|||
|
|
6. ✅ 创建 `records/DECISION_LOG.md`
|
|||
|
|
|
|||
|
|
### 第二阶段:迁移现有内容(立即执行)
|
|||
|
|
1. ✅ 迁移最新大纲:`outline/32-chapters-outline-final.md` → `current/outline.md`
|
|||
|
|
2. ✅ 迁移章节最新版:
|
|||
|
|
- `chapters/chapter-01/v2.0.md` → `current/chapter-01.md`
|
|||
|
|
- `chapters/chapter-02/v3.4.md` → `current/chapter-02.md`
|
|||
|
|
- `chapters/chapter-03/v3.0.md` → `current/chapter-03.md`
|
|||
|
|
- `chapters/chapter-04/v3.0.md` → `current/chapter-04.md`
|
|||
|
|
- `chapters/chapter-05/v1.0.md` → `current/chapter-05.md`
|
|||
|
|
3. ✅ 归档旧大纲版本到 `archive/outline-history/`
|
|||
|
|
4. ✅ 归档旧章节版本到 `archive/chapter-history/`
|
|||
|
|
5. ✅ 归档会话记录到 `archive/session-history/`
|
|||
|
|
|
|||
|
|
### 第三阶段:整理历史记录(可以分批执行)
|
|||
|
|
1. 整理所有修正报告,合并到 `records/ISSUE_LOG.md`
|
|||
|
|
2. 整理所有决策,合并到 `records/DECISION_LOG.md`
|
|||
|
|
3. 删除或归档重复的报告文档
|
|||
|
|
|
|||
|
|
### 第四阶段:清理旧文件(谨慎执行)
|
|||
|
|
1. 将所有旧文件移动到 `legacy/` 目录
|
|||
|
|
2. 确认新结构正常运行后,再考虑删除 `legacy/`
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 🎯 预期效果
|
|||
|
|
|
|||
|
|
### 整合后
|
|||
|
|
- ✅ 核心文档数量:约 15 个(INDEX, README, CHANGELOG, ISSUE_LOG, DECISION_LOG + 7个章节 + 1个大纲)
|
|||
|
|
- ✅ 历史版本:清晰归档,易于追溯
|
|||
|
|
- ✅ 问题修复:集中记录在 ISSUE_LOG.md
|
|||
|
|
- ✅ 决策记录:集中记录在 DECISION_LOG.md
|
|||
|
|
- ✅ 工作流:每次修改现有文档,不产生新文档
|
|||
|
|
- ✅ 飞书同步:核心内容实时同步
|
|||
|
|
|
|||
|
|
### 对比整合前
|
|||
|
|
| 项目 | 整合前 | 整合后 | 改善 |
|
|||
|
|
|------|--------|--------|------|
|
|||
|
|
| 文档总数 | 38个 | ~15个核心文档 | 减少60% |
|
|||
|
|
| 大纲版本 | 多份重复 | 唯一最新版 | 清晰明了 |
|
|||
|
|
| 修正报告 | 分散在多个文档 | 集中在ISSUE_LOG.md | 易于查找 |
|
|||
|
|
| 会话记录 | 多份重复/分散 | 归档到session-history | 结构清晰 |
|
|||
|
|
| 工作流 | 每次产生新文档 | 更新现有文档 | 减少浪费 |
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
## 🚀 开始整合?
|
|||
|
|
|
|||
|
|
我已经准备好执行整合方案。你希望我现在开始吗?
|
|||
|
|
|
|||
|
|
**选项:**
|
|||
|
|
1. **立即开始整合** - 我会执行第一、二阶段迁移(立即见效)
|
|||
|
|
2. **先确认方案** - 你可以提出修改意见,我再执行
|
|||
|
|
3. **分步执行** - 你想先看看某个部分的效果
|
|||
|
|
|
|||
|
|
---
|
|||
|
|
|
|||
|
|
*创建时间:2026-03-26*
|
|||
|
|
*创建人:番茄小说创作助手*
|